Biography
Luís Alberto Melo (Curitiba, November 12, 1957) is a Brazilian actor and director. An artist of theatrical origin with a solid career, he has been honored throughout his five-decade career with several important awards, including four APCA Awards, a Guarani Award, a Molière Award, two Arte Qualidade Brasil Awards and two Shell Awards, in addition to being nominated for an Extra Television Award.
